Conroy comes out swinging on Broadband

Communications minister Senator Stephen Conroy has laid the opposition’s broadband plans to ridicule in a fiery televised speech.

Though marked as an update to NBN construction progress, Conroy used his address before the National Press Club in Canberra on Tuesday to target opposition communications spokesman Malcolm Turnbull and what the Government claims is a negative and inconsistent approach from the coalition.

Accompanied by new adviser and telco expert, David Havyatt, Senator Conroy's speech marked a significant change in tone for the communications minister who has, to date, made small criticisms of the Turnbull's alternative policy but neglected to address it head-on.
